Output ea8acf63328b4005e029084f29b394b77ee7bcba5e284460c49599de49eb782e:0

value
20330420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 737eea534489bbf7731e3f0df0f6698bd907095a OP_EQUAL
address
3CDhfqTBrNHQGNVeB4JKvbqFVgKiK9kZiQ
transaction
ea8acf63328b4005e029084f29b394b77ee7bcba5e284460c49599de49eb782e
spent
true